/*
Theme Name: Hydrogen
Theme URI: http://gantry.org
Author: RocketTheme, LLC
Author URI: http://rockettheme.com
Description: Default Gantry 5 theme. Provides a simple, clean and fast design to get you started on developing your own theme or setting up a quick new site
Version: 5.4.26
License: GNU General Public License v2 or later
License URI: http://www.gnu.org/licenses/gpl-2.0.html
*/


.fundo {
	background-image: url(http://www.mca.srv.br/wp-content/themes/g5_hydrogen/images/bg_2.jpg);
	background-repeat: no-repeat;
	height: 600px;
	background-size: contain;
}


.banner {
	background-image: url(http://www.mca.srv.br/wp-content/themes/g5_hydrogen/images/foto_fundo.jpg);
	background-repeat: no-repeat;
	background-size: contain;
}

.es_lablebox {
	color: #FFF;
}

#copyright-3250-particle {
	color: #FFF;
}

#copyright-2095-particle {
    color: #FFF;
}

#copyright-5724-particle {
    color: #FFF;
}

button, input[type="submit"] {
    padding: 10px !important;
    background-color: #028571 !important;
    color: #FFF;
}

.def_espaco {
	padding-top: 15px;
	padding-bottom: 15px;
}

.def_espaco2 {
	padding-top: 15px;
	padding-bottom: 7px;
}

.fundo_color_chamada {
    background-color: #373737 !important;
}

.g-branding.branding {
    color: #FFF !important;
}


.fa-vcard:before, .fa-address-card:before {
    content: "\f2bb";
    color: #FFF !important;
}

.fa-phone:before {
    content: "\f095";
    color: #FFF !important;
}

.fa-envelope:before {
    content: "\f0e0";
    color: #FFF !important;
}


.g-main-nav .g-toplevel > li .g-menu-item-content {
    font-family: "ABeeZee" !important;
}


#g-footer {
    background: #373737 !important;
}


a.button {

    text-align: left;
    margin-right: 60%;
}

.sample-content {
    text-align: left !important;
}


.logo-large {
	padding-top: 5%;
}

.entry-title {
    color: #4B4B4D;
    font-family: Roboto Condensed;
    font-weight: 300;
    font-size: 36px;
}


.destaque {
	font-size: 17px;
	font-family: Roboto Condensed;
	font-weight: 400;
	text-align: left;
	color: #FFF !important;
	margin-top: -3px;
}

.destaque a:link {
	font-size: 17px;
	font-family: Roboto Condensed;
	font-weight: 400;
	text-align: left;
	color: #FFF !important;
	margin-top: -3px;
}

.destaque a:visited {
	font-size: 17px;
	font-family: Roboto Condensed;
	font-weight: 400;
	text-align: left;
	color: #FFF !important;
	margin-top: -3px;
}

.destaque a:hover {
	font-size: 17px;
	font-family: Roboto Condensed;
	font-weight: 400;
	text-align: left;
	color: #FFF !important;
	margin-top: -3px;
}

.titulo {
	font-size: 29px;
	font-family: Roboto Condensed;
	font-weight: 400;
	text-align: center;
	padding-top: 4%;
}

.titulo_chamada {
	font-size: 29px;
	line-height: 32px;
	font-family: Roboto Condensed;
	font-weight: 300;
	text-align: left;
	padding-top: 1%;
	color: #3e3e3e;
}

.texto_chamada {
	font-size: 17px;
	line-height: 24px;
	font-family: Roboto Condensed;
	font-weight: 250;
	text-align: left !important;
	padding: 1%;
	color: #3e3e3e;
}

.conteudo {
	font-size: 25px;
	line-height: 30px;
	font-family: Roboto Condensed;
	font-weight: 300;
	text-align: center;
	width: 80%;
	margin-left: auto;
	margin-right: auto;
	padding-bottom: 4%;
}

.chamada {
	padding: 20px;
 }


 .subtitulo{
    font-weight: 400;
    min-height: 25px;
    font-size: 23px;
    color: #FFF;
    border-bottom: 1px dotted #FFF;
    background-image: url(http://www.mca.srv.br/wp-content/themes/g5_hydrogen/images/ico_footer.jpg);
    background-repeat: no-repeat;
    background-position: 0px 5px;
    padding: 0px 0 15px 0px;
    width: 100%;
}

.link a:link {
	color:#FFF;
}

.link a:hover {
	color:#FFF;

}

.link a:visited {
	color:#FFF;

}

.link {
	color:#FFF;

}

.footer2{
	padding-top: 3%;
	padding-bottom:  3%;
}

.w50left {
    width: 35%;
    float: left;
    padding-right: 1%;
}

.w50left2 {
    width: 35%;
    float: left;
    padding-right: 1%;
}


.w50right {
    width: 45%;
    float: right;
    padding-left: 1%;
}


#g-header {
    background: #373737;
    color: #fff;
    height: 43px;
    padding-bottom: 20px
 }

 .g-content {
    margin: 0.625rem;
    padding: 0px;
}

.nometop {
	    height: 28px;
	    margin-top: 0px;
}

.nomebold {
	color: #000000;
	font-size: 14px;
	font-weight: 600;
}

.nomecomum {
	color: #FFF;
	font-size: 14px;
	font-weight: 300;
}

#g-showcase {
    padding: 1.5rem 0;
    background-color: #FFF;
    color: #fff;
 }

 .alinhamenu {
 	vertical-align: middle;
    padding-top: 20px;
    padding-bottom: 20px;
 }

.chamada_abertura {
	font-family: Roboto Condensed;
	font-weight: 200;
	font-size: 35px;
	background-color: #000000;
	text-align: center;
	padding: 10px;
}

.chamada_abertura2 {
	font-family: Roboto Condensed;
	font-weight: 200;
	font-size: 35px;
	background-color: #bf7a3b;
	text-align: center;
	padding: 10px;
	margin-left: 20px;
}

.texto_abertura {
	padding-top: 12%;
	line-height: 50px;
	font-family: Roboto Condensed;
	text-align: left;
	font-weight: 200;
}

#g-navigation {
    position: relative !important;
    width: 100%;
}

.fundochama2{
	background-color: #FFFFFF !important;
}

.texttop {
		font-family: Roboto Condensed;
		text-align: right;
		font-size: 16px;
		color: #FFF;
}


 #g-navigation .g-main-nav {
    margin: 0px;
    font-family: Roboto Condensed;
	font-weight: 400;
	padding-top: 4%;
}



.gantry-logo img {
    width: 120px;
}

.mapa{
	background-image: url(//www.mca.srv.br/wp-content/themes/g5_hydrogen/images/mapa.jpg);
    background-repeat: no-repeat;
    width: 100%;
    height: 200px;
}   



.tabelaborda {

border: 0px;
}

table, tr, td {
border: 0px !important; 
}




.es_textbox_class {
    width: 270px;
}


.espaco {
	padding-top: 50px;
}

#post-grid-77 .element_1 {
    display: block;
    font-size: 15px !important;
    padding: 5px 10px;
    text-align: left;
}

.skin.flat .layer-content {
    background-color: #eceaea;
}

.wpcu_block_title {
	display: none;
}

.entry-content {
	text-align: justify;
}

#bg-page-1 { 
  background-color: yellow;
  background-image: url(//www.mca.srv.br/wp-content/themes/g5_hydrogen/images/bg_2.jpg);
}


